Abstract

The disclosure is directed at a system and method for preparing a device for power loss when the presence of a component cover is not sensed. The system includes a component cover with a detection portion; a sensor adapted to detect the presence of the detection portion in the component cover; and a processor able to receive information from the sensor and to prepare the mobile device for power loss.

Claims (29)

1. A warning and preparatory method for a mobile device comprising:

sensing removal of a component cover of the mobile device;

determining active applications executing on the mobile device; and

saving critical user and system data.

2.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 wherein removal of the component cover is a trigger event for proceeding with the warning and preparatory method.

3.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 wherein sensing removal of the component cover occurs at fixed time intervals.

4.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ising storing information relating to mobile device state.

5.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ising switching to powering via an alternative power source after sensing removal of the component cover.

6. The warning and preparatory method of claim 5 further comprising checking a power charge level of the alternative power source.

7.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ising saving unwritten data.

8.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 wherein applications are paused, closed or ignored depending on their power consumption after determining the active applications.

9.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ising stopping the warning and preparatory method when replacement of the component is sensed.

10. A computer readable medium having recorded thereon statements and instructions for execution by a computer to carry out the method of claim 1 .

11.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ising:

increasing a sampling rate of removable objects.

12.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ising, before sensing removal of the component cover, establishing a connection between the component cover and system ground.

13. The warning and preparatory method of claim 12 wherein sensing removal of the component cover comprises:

sensing connection between the component cover and system ground has been broken.

14.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ising, before sensing removal of the component cover, establishing a magnetic field between the component cover and a magnet.

15. The warning and preparatory method of claim 14 wherein sensing removal of the component cover comprises:

determining that the magnetic field has been broken.

16.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ising

sensing replacement of component cover; and

returning mobile device operation to a state prior to removal of component cover sensed.

17.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ising, before sensing removal of the component cover, establishing a connection between a radio frequency identification (RFID) sensor within the mobile device and an RFID tag within the component cover.

18. The warning and preparatory method of claim 17 wherein sensing removal of component cover comprises:

sensing connection between the RFID sensor and the RFID is broken or weakened.

19.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ising logging events based on sensing removal of component cover.

20. The warning and preparatory method of claim 1 further comprising, occurring after sensing removal of component cover, displaying error messages on the mobile device.
